Fragility Index in Randomized Controlled Trials of Ischemic Stroke
Kenichiro Sato1, Tatsushi Toda1, Atsushi Iwata1
1Department of Neurology, Graduate School of Medicine, The University of Tokyo, Tokyo, Japan.
The fragility index (FI) indicates that randomized controlled trials (RCTs) in ischemic stroke research are generally robust. Most studies required at least 7 events to change their significant results, showing good reliability.

Background:
- The fragility index (FI) is a novel metric assessing the robustness of randomized controlled trials (RCTs).
- Evaluating the FI in neurological studies, specifically ischemic stroke, is crucial for understanding research reliability.
Purpose of the Study:
- To evaluate the fragility index (FI) of randomized controlled trials (RCTs) in ischemic stroke research.
- To compare the robustness of these RCTs with studies in other clinical fields.
Main Methods:
- A literature review of RCTs in ischemic stroke published between June 2012 and May 2018 was conducted.
- The fragility index (FI) was calculated for studies with a dichotomous primary outcome measure.
- Existing literature on FI in other clinical fields was reviewed and summarized.
Main Results:
- Twenty-five RCTs were included, with a median participant count of 206.
- The median fragility index (FI) was 7, indicating a strong negative correlation with P values.
- The median FI in ischemic stroke RCTs was higher than in other fields, with only 20% having an FI below 2.5.
Conclusions:
- Randomized controlled trials (RCTs) in ischemic stroke demonstrate fair robustness.
- The findings suggest that results from ischemic stroke RCTs are generally reliable when compared to other clinical areas.
